Severe Storms Sweep Through Texas and Central US.

TL;DR Summary
The severe thunderstorm warning for the Dallas-Fort Worth area has expired, but a severe thunderstorm watch remains in effect until 8 p.m. tonight. Storms capable of producing hail and strong winds are expected to move through the region, with the possibility of golf ball-sized hail near Dallas-Fort Worth. Power outages have been reported in the area, and all in-person events at Dallas College have been canceled. Temperatures are expected to drop after the storms, with highs in the mid-60s on Saturday.
